MySQL的多样构建方式:探索高效数据库搭建策略
mysql几种构建方式

首页 2025-07-09 02:27:02



MySQL的几种高效构建方式 在数据库管理系统中,MySQL凭借其开源性、高性能、稳定性和强大的查询功能,成为众多开发者和小型企业的首选

    然而,MySQL的构建方式多种多样,每种方式都有其独特的优缺点和适用场景

    本文将详细介绍几种常见的MySQL构建方式,帮助读者根据自身需求选择最合适的构建方案

     一、直接安装MySQL 直接安装MySQL是最基础也是最直接的一种方式

    MySQL官方网站提供了适用于不同操作系统的安装包,用户可以根据自身操作系统选择合适的安装包进行下载

    在Windows系统上,推荐使用MSI Installer格式的安装包;Linux系统则可以选择RPM或DEB包;macOS系统可以使用Homebrew安装,或者下载官方DMG包

     安装步骤: 1.下载安装包:访问MySQL官方网站,在下载页面根据操作系统选择合适的安装包

     2.运行安装包:双击安装包,按照安装向导的提示完成安装

    在安装过程中,可以选择典型安装(Typical)或完整安装(Complete),其中典型安装会安装MySQL的核心组件,而完整安装则会安装所有功能组件

    为了节省磁盘空间,建议初学者选择典型安装

     3.配置环境变量:在Windows系统上,安装完成后需要配置环境变量,以便在命令行中直接使用MySQL命令

    右键点击“此电脑”,选择“属性”,进入“高级系统设置”,在“环境变量”中找到Path,点击“编辑”,然后“新建”,添加MySQL的bin目录路径

     4.安装验证:打开命令提示符,输入“mysql -V”查看MySQL版本信息,输入“mysql -u root -p”登录MySQL,输入之前设置的root密码

    如果能看到版本信息和进入命令行界面,则说明安装成功

     优缺点分析: 优点:安装过程简单,装完即可使用

     - 缺点:卸载麻烦,后期安装其他环境可能会出现冲突

    此外,直接安装MySQL需要用户自行配置数据库参数和安全性设置,对于初学者来说可能较为繁琐

     二、借助PHPStudy集成环境 PHPStudy是一款集成了Apache、Nginx、MySQL、PHP等常用开发工具的集成环境软件,非常适合初学者和不想额外搭建环境的开发者

     安装步骤: 1.下载PHPStudy:访问PHPStudy官方网站,下载适用于自身操作系统的安装包

     2.解压安装包:下载完成后,解压安装包,找到安装包点击安装

     3.启动MySQL:安装完成后,点击PHPStudy界面上的MySQL启动按钮即可启动MySQL服务

     优缺点分析: 优点: - 操作简便:PHPStudy集成了多种开发工具,一键安装即可使用,无需手动配置

     - 配置简单:PHPStudy提供了图形化界面,方便用户进行数据库管理和配置

     - 适合初学者:对于初学者来说,PHPStudy降低了搭建开发环境的门槛

     缺点: - 无法体验真实服务器环境:PHPStudy主要面向本地开发环境,无法完全模拟真实服务器环境

     - 功能受限:虽然PHPStudy集成了多种开发工具,但某些高级功能可能不如单独安装的软件完善

     三、借助WSL和宝塔面板 对于需要在服务器上部署MySQL的用户来说,借助WSL(Windows Subsystem for Linux)和宝塔面板是一种高效且便捷的方式

     安装步骤: 1.安装WSL:在Windows 10或更高版本的Windows系统上,打开“控制面板”,选择“程序和功能”,点击“启用或关闭Windows功能”,勾选“适用于Linux的Windows子系统”,然后点击“确定”进行安装

    安装完成后,从Microsoft Store下载并安装Linux发行版(如Ubuntu)

     2.安装宝塔面板:在Linux发行版上,按照宝塔面板的官方教程进行安装

    安装完成后,打开浏览器,输入宝塔面板的访问地址和默认用户名、密码登录面板

     3.安装MySQL:在宝塔面板的软件商店中搜索MySQL,点击安装即可

    宝塔面板会自动处理MySQL的安装、配置和启动工作

     优缺点分析: 优点: - 真实模拟服务器环境:借助WSL和宝塔面板,可以在Windows系统上真实模拟Linux服务器环境,方便用户在本地进行开发和测试

     - 便捷管理:宝塔面板提供了图形化界面,方便用户进行数据库管理、网站部署和服务器监控等工作

     - 丰富的功能:宝塔面板集成了多种服务器管理功能,如网站管理、文件管理、安全设置等,满足用户多样化的需求

     缺点: - 安装过程相对复杂:虽然宝塔面板提供了详细的安装教程,但对于初学者来说,安装过程可能仍然较为繁琐

     - 依赖WSL:该方式依赖于WSL环境,对于不支持WSL的Windows版本或需要高性能服务器环境的用户来说可能不适用

     四、使用Docker安装MySQL Docker是一种轻量级、可移植的容器化技术,通过Docker可以方便地部署和管理MySQL容器

     安装步骤: 1.安装Docker:在Windows或Linux系统上安装Docker

    Windows用户需要打开Hyper-V(Windows10自带的虚拟机安装管理工具),然后下载并安装Docker Desktop

    Linux用户可以根据自身发行版选择合适的Docker安装包进行安装

     2.拉取MySQL镜像:打开Docker命令行界面,输入“docker pull mysql:latest”命令拉取最新版本的MySQL镜像

     3.运行MySQL容器:输入“docker run -itd --name mysql-test -p3306:3306 -e MYSQL_ROOT_PASSWORD=123456 mysql”命令运行MySQL容器,其中“-d”表示后台运行,“-p3306:3306”表示将容器的3306端口映射到主机的3306端口,“-e MYSQL_ROOT_PASSWORD=123456”表示设置MySQL的root密码为123456

     优缺点分析: 优点: - 容器化部署:通过Docker可以方便地实现MySQL的容器化部署和管理,提高资源的利用率和部署效率

     - 跨平台兼容性:Docker容器可以在不同的操作系统上运行,实现跨平台兼容性

     - 便于扩展和迁移:Docker容器易于扩展和迁移,方便用户在不同环境下部署MySQL

     缺点: - 学习成本:对于初学者来说,Docker的学习成本可能较高

     - 性能损耗:虽然Docker容器化技术可以提高资源的利用率和部署效率,但在某些情况下可能会引入一定的性能损耗

     总结 MySQL的构建方式多种多样,每种方式都有其独特的优缺点和适用场景

    直接安装MySQL适合初学者和需要快速搭建本地开发环境的用户;借助PHP

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道